開發(fā)一個APP的費用因項目的復(fù)雜度、功能需求、平臺選擇等多種因素而有所不同。一般來說,開發(fā)一個APP的費用可能從幾千美元到幾十萬美元不等。對于初創(chuàng)公司或者小型企業(yè),開發(fā)一個基礎(chǔ)的移動應(yīng)用可能需要10,000到50,000美元。而對于復(fù)雜的大型APP,尤其是需要多個平臺支持,或者擁有大量功能的APP,費用可能會高達100,000美元以上。
二、影響開發(fā)費用的因素開發(fā)費用并非一成不變,主要受到以下幾個因素的影響:
- APP的類型與復(fù)雜性:簡單的靜態(tài)展示型APP與復(fù)雜的社交、電商或金融類APP開發(fā)所需的技術(shù)和時間差異很大。一般來說,功能越多,開發(fā)的費用就越高。
- 平臺選擇:如果APP僅面向iOS或Android單一平臺,開發(fā)費用相對較低。如果需要同時支持兩個平臺,可能需要雙倍的開發(fā)成本。
- 設(shè)計要求:設(shè)計精美的用戶界面和良好的用戶體驗(UI/UX)往往需要更多的時間和資源,這會直接增加開發(fā)費用。
- 開發(fā)團隊的地區(qū)差異:開發(fā)團隊的地理位置也是費用的一個重要因素。例如,歐美地區(qū)的開發(fā)團隊價格較高,而印度、東南亞地區(qū)的團隊相對便宜。
- 后期維護與更新:APP開發(fā)并不是一次性的投入,還需要定期的維護、升級和優(yōu)化,這部分費用需要在預(yù)算中考慮。
不同功能模塊的實現(xiàn)難度和開發(fā)成本也有較大的差異。例如:

- 基礎(chǔ)功能:如用戶注冊、登錄、消息推送等,這些是APP的基礎(chǔ)模塊,開發(fā)難度相對較低,費用也較為經(jīng)濟。
- 社交功能:社交平臺的開發(fā)需要較為復(fù)雜的服務(wù)器支持、實時消息同步等技術(shù),成本相對較高。
- 支付功能:集成支付系統(tǒng)需要遵循各類支付平臺的安全規(guī)定,開發(fā)難度較大,因此費用也會相應(yīng)增加。
- 地圖與定位功能:集成地圖和定位功能需要較高的技術(shù)支持,特別是當(dāng)涉及到實時定位、路線規(guī)劃等功能時,開發(fā)成本也會增加。
- 大數(shù)據(jù)與AI功能:如果APP涉及到大數(shù)據(jù)分析、人工智能等技術(shù),那么開發(fā)團隊需要具備相關(guān)的技術(shù)能力,開發(fā)周期和成本都會增加。
開發(fā)周期的長短與費用密切相關(guān)。一般來說,開發(fā)周期越長,開發(fā)人員投入的時間與精力就越多,相應(yīng)的開發(fā)費用也會增加。一個簡單的APP可能在1-2個月內(nèi)完成開發(fā),而一個復(fù)雜的應(yīng)用可能需要6個月甚至更長的時間。如果開發(fā)過程中遇到技術(shù)難題或需求變動,開發(fā)周期可能會進一步延長。
五、如何降低APP開發(fā)費用?盡管APP開發(fā)的費用受多方面因素影響,但企業(yè)還是可以采取一些策略來降低成本:
- 優(yōu)先開發(fā)最核心功能:在初期階段,集中精力開發(fā)APP的核心功能,避免一開始就涉及過多的復(fù)雜模塊。通過MVP(最小可行產(chǎn)品)模式,可以降低開發(fā)費用并更快上線測試。
- 選擇合適的開發(fā)團隊:根據(jù)項目需求選擇合適的開發(fā)團隊,可以通過外包或者與技術(shù)合作伙伴合作來控制開發(fā)成本。
- 選擇開源框架與現(xiàn)有工具:開發(fā)過程中,盡可能使用開源框架、API和現(xiàn)成的工具來減少從零開始開發(fā)的工作量,降低開發(fā)成本。
- 避免頻繁更改需求:需求變動會導(dǎo)致開發(fā)周期延長,增加開發(fā)成本。因此,在開發(fā)前期,企業(yè)應(yīng)明確需求,避免頻繁修改。
開發(fā)一個APP的費用并沒有固定的標準,而是受到多個因素的影響,包括APP的功能、設(shè)計要求、平臺選擇等。企業(yè)在開發(fā)APP時,應(yīng)根據(jù)自身的需求與預(yù)算,合理規(guī)劃開發(fā)的功能與時間周期,選擇合適的開發(fā)團隊,以此來平衡成本與質(zhì)量。通過合理的規(guī)劃和管理,企業(yè)能夠在控制成本的同時,開發(fā)出符合市場需求的高質(zhì)量應(yīng)用。